Twin Ponds Park

One of our local parks less than an mile from our house is Twin Ponds. We have seen a great blue heron there, many ducks, and just recently, a small family of ducks. Walked by the north side of the park and noticed a mallard in the water, and a female on the short carefully nesting with her young ducklings. We could make out 4 babies under her wings, with their little beeks poking out.
The path around the ponds has an almost ancient feel to it, with lots of roots in the dirt, many trees, and tiny forrest glades among the shore path. Twin Ponds is where Thornton Creek starts, and goes all the way down in to Seattle, to Matthews Beach. What a treasure!
